R & D ON READYMADE GARMENT SECTOR
Research and development in apparel industry is
ongoing process. Every now and then, we encounter
new developments, innovations, improvements in
existing processes, which are in terms of fabric, style,
stitching details, patterns, prints and their designs, but
cycle of fashion keeps on revolving and always
repeats after certain period.

FINISHING :
It is the process of giving certain treatment to the gray fabric
in order to increase the esthetic feel of fabric and imparting
desirable characteristic and enhancing physical appearance.
TYPES OF FINISHING:
CHEMICAL FINISHING : In this process fabric is
treated with chemical in order to increase aesthetic feel e.g.
wrinkle resistance, flame proof etc
MECHANICAL FINISHING : In this process fabric is
finished with help of some mechanical means e.g. embossing
,calendaring, sue ding etc
CHEMICAL PLUS MECHANICAL FINISHING : In this
process fabric is finished with help of both chemical and
mechanical means e.g. wet calendaring, sanforising etc
FINISHING OF COTTON :
Cotton is natural cellulosic fiber which have 70-75%
crystalline region due to which it has considerably high
strength and other essential properties. Being natural cellulosic
fiber it is readily attacked by fungus and other microorganism
and has low crease resistance power so in order to increase the
life of cotton fabric and to make it more comfortable to wear
cotton finishing is carried out. Finishing of cotton can also be
done in order to impart certain desirable properties.
